2. Best Apps to Find Nearby Run Groups
2.1 Strava
Features:
Strava is popular among runners for tracking workouts, but it also helps you find local running groups. Use the “Clubs” feature to discover groups in your area.
How to Use It:
- Download the app and create a profile.
- Search for running clubs near you in the “Explore” section.
- Join a group and check their schedule for meetups.
Why It’s Great:
Strava lets you track your runs and compare performance with group members.
2.2 Meetup
Features:
Meetup connects people with similar hobbies, including running. Many local running groups post their schedules on the app.
How to Use It:
- Sign up and search for running-related events.
- Join a group that fits your pace and goals.
- RSVP for upcoming runs.
Why It’s Great:
Meetup is perfect for beginners and advanced runners. It offers a wide range of options.

2.4 Facebook Groups
Features:
Many running communities use Facebook to organize and communicate. Search for local running groups in your area.
How to Use It:
- Log in to your Facebook account.
- Use the search bar to look for “running groups” near your location.
- Join the group and participate in discussions.
Why It’s Great:
Facebook Groups allow you to connect with runners before attending events.
